With the Wisconsin River running through the area, is flood insurance a common requirement for getting a mortgage from a Nekoosa bank?

This is a very relevant consideration for properties in certain parts of Nekoosa and the surrounding floodplains near the Wisconsin River. Lenders like Associated Bank, BMO Harris, or local mortgage brokers will require a flood zone determination as part of the mortgage process. If the property is in a designated Special Flood Hazard Area (SFHA), federally regulated lenders must require flood insurance. It's crucial to discuss this early with your loan officer. Local bankers have specific knowledge of which neighborhoods or streets are most affected and can guide you through the process.

For many in Nekoosa, however, the heart of local banking beats strongest at member-owned institutions like Royal Credit Union. Credit unions operate on a not-for-profit model, which often translates to lower fees, more competitive loan rates, and higher yields on savings accounts. Royal Credit Union has built a strong reputation for community involvement and customer service. Banking here often feels more personal, and decisions are made locally with your best interest in mind. If supporting a financial cooperative that reinvests in the Central Wisconsin community aligns with your values, a credit union is an excellent path to explore.
